Alright, another sleeper, a personal favorite for all the silliness it allows. Hailing from Commander 2020 and never reprinted since, it remains a hidden gem (pun intended) and cheap at around $.5
It's a 3-mana mana rock with upside, one of the first since they started powering them up. It enters tapped, which is a bummer, but doesn't matter if you're curving with it. What upside does this mana rock have? Who knows! It depends on what you have, but also what your opponents have.
If you're very unlucky, it might just tap for any color on the battlefield. More than likely, someone will have a bounceland and it'll tap for two mana, making it a better Worn Powerstone. And then it gains all sorts of fun utility as people tend to have some utility in their manabases. A War Room? Sure! A Homeward Path? Nice to have. A Scavenger Grounds? Now you can hold up graveyard hate too. Or if you're very lucky and there's a Maze of Ith or Lotus Field running around (or you're playing those yourself), jackpot! It also gets all the abilities from the Ixalan fliplands, and a couple of those are common sights around the table, and very interesting to get a copy of. Growing Rites of Itlimoc, Thaumatic Compass, Dowsing Dagger,...
Any deck gets access to it, and I think it should be played more than it is. It is one step behind the Cursed Mirrors, Archaeomancer's Maps and Midnight Clocks of the world.

The James Lick refractor – Scientist of the Day
The 36-inch Lick refracting telescope saw its first light on Jan. 3, 1888, an astronomer’s way of saying that it opened for business and took its first photograph on that date.
